Solar is a long, research-heavy purchase where homeowners spend weeks reading before they ever request a survey, and the installer who answered their questions best usually wins the job. We build custom solar installer websites with savings and payback estimators, financing and incentive explainers, real local installation galleries, and survey booking forms. Yes. An estimator based on system size and usage gives homeowners a realistic range, which is what moves them from reading to requesting a survey.
Federal and state incentives are explained in plain language on their own pages. They change, so they are built to be easy to update rather than buried in a PDF.
It matters a great deal. Homeowners want to see roofs in their own area, not manufacturer renders, before they trust an installer with a five-figure job.
